Embark on a breathtaking journey up La India Dormida mountain in Panama's El Valle de Antón. Feel the fresh mountain breeze and hear the rustle of tall grass swaying as you ascend through vibrant tropical landscapes. This immersive hike rewards you with panoramic vistas of lush valleys and distant peaks under bright blue skies. Perfect for wanderers seeking rejuvenation and awe-inspiring natural beauty, this trek stirs the soul and awakens the spirit of adventure.

The nearest international gateway is Tocumen International Airport (PTY), about a 2-hour drive from El Valle de Antón.

Find charming eco-lodges, mountain inns, and boutique hotels scattered throughout El Valle de Antón for a restful stay.

Combine your trek with visits to the local hot springs, the El Nispero Zoo, orchid farms, or artisan markets in the nearby town center.
